UNDP Programme of Assistance to the Palestinian People (PAPP) derives its mandate from United Nations General Assembly Resolution 33/147 of 20 December 1978 to improve the economic and social conditions of the Palestinian people by identifying their social and economic needs and by establishing concrete projects to that end.

UNDP/PAPP places empowerment, resilience and sustainability at the center of its operation and focuses on three priority areas: the Gaza Strip, East Jerusalem and Area C of the West Bank, where the needs are the greatest. UNDP/PAPP is active in four thematic areas: democratic governance and the rule of law; economic empowerment and private sector development; environment and management of natural resources; and public and social infrastructure.

  1. Project Design and Implementation Phase:
  • Together with the Designer Technical Team and (Project Implementation Unit) PIU, review and verify tender documents (design drawings, bill of quantities, technical specifications) for the construction activities, and bring to the attention of the Resident Engineer and the Project Manager any issues that might affect the technical soundness of the works.
  • Check and review method statements, shop drawings and as-built drawings submitted by the contractor.
  • Provide supervision tasks of the daily construction activities to ensure that works are implemented in accordance with the designs, technical specifications, local/municipal regulations, and other contract documents such as the environmental management plans, quality assurance plans, and the health and safety plans.
  • Supervise contractor’s performance in all matters related to environmental management, health and safety, quality, and workmanship at the project site.
  • Notify the contractor of any environmental and health and safety issues, defects found with regards to the quality of the workmanship, materials and equipment’s incorporated in the project works, including the performance of the required sampling and testing.
  • Monitor the progress of the construction works to ensure compliance with the construction schedules and, where needed, bring to the attention of the Resident Engineer and Project Manager as well as the contractor any delays in the schedule.  Put in place risk mitigation procedures and suggest measures for avoiding delays in implementation. This also includes the supervision of the contractor’s risk mitigation measures and solutions.
  • Review the quantities of the executed works and check interim payment requests submitted by the contractor for completed works. Assist the Resident Engineer and Project Manager in conducting regular assessment of contract quantities to ensure compliance with the project budget.
  • Review and verify the contractor’s material and equipment submittals against the specified ones and provide feedback to the Resident Engineer and the Project Manager with all information necessary for approval of material and equipment submissions. Request regular testing of different material used in the construction works where applicable as per project specifications.
  • Participate in weekly and biweekly regular site coordination meetings with all technical project personnel, Designer, counterparts’ engineers, utility companies, municipality, telecommunications, contractors and suppliers to discuss project related matters, and prepare the minutes of such meetings and ensure they are signed off officially by all attended members.
  • Verify and record the daily site reports submitted by contractors and prepare monthly progress reports for construction activities.
  • Take daily site pictures representing the daily construction progress and file it properly.
  • Assist the Resident Engineer and the Project Manager in issuance of site instruction memos to the contractors for any technical / contractual matter related to the construction works or to any matter related to the safety of the works or personnel at the project site. 
  • Assist the Resident Engineer and Project Manager in the review and evaluation of suggestions made by contractors for modifications/adjustments to the drawings or specifications in coordination with the Designer.
  • Assist the Resident Engineer and Project Manager in liaising and coordinating with the local authorities, technical personnel, and local utility authorities for smooth and timely implementation of the project activities.
  • Assist the Resident Engineer and Project Manager in preparation of regular briefings and reports by preparing the draft copies of these reports; ensure production of timely reports; participate in regular project and counterparts’ coordination meetings, document lessons learnt, and success stories. 
  • Upon request from supervisor, study and provide written reports on any claims submitted by the contractor and/or variation orders.
  • Ensure proper filing on site for all correspondence, minutes of meetings, equipment and material submissions, site instructions, measured quantities of works, information and drawings issued subsequent to start of contract, as well as clarifications and interpretations of contract documents, progress reports and any other related documents.
  1. Project Closing Phase:
  • Participate in the committee for final inspection and handover of the construction works and prepare snag-lists for final checking before project take-over.
  • Assist in the performance testing and commissioning of equipment.
  • Review As-Built drawings for completed works, and review of preservation, maintenance and operation manuals prepared by the contractor.
  • Assist the Resident Engineer and Project Manager in coordination of the training of the beneficiary personnel and review of the Operation and Maintenance manual that need to be handed over to the Beneficiary.
